Lift the spoon from the bowl to check the consistency and add as much more milk, half and half, or heavy cream as you like to reach the desired consistency.In the UK granulated sugar can be quite coarse so the finer-grained caster sugar is used in baking as the smaller granules dissolve more quickly. In many other countries the regular granulated sugar is fine enough to be used in most baking. Icing sugar is very finely ground white sugar. Turn the blender off and let the powdered sugar settle for at least 2 minutes.You can also use powdered sugar to replace up to 2 cups of granulated sugar, using 1 3/4 cup unsifted powdered sugar for each cup of sugar. This substitution is best for moist quick breads and muffins. Avoid powdered sugar, if possible, for recipes that require creaming together the butter and sugar. Confectioners' Sugar: This sugar cookie icing starts with confectioners' sugar (also known as powdered or icing sugar), which creates a smoother texture than granulated sugar. Milk: Whole milk thins the icing and ensures a spreadable, easy-to-work-with consistency. Corn Syrup: Light corn …Confectioners' sugar is granulated sugar that's been ground to a talc-like consistency; to avoid clumping, many store-bought versions also add cornstarch to their confectioners' sugar.
